First of all, its main material is anchor chain steel, which is hot-rolled round steel or forged round steel used to manufacture electric welded anchor chains for ships. There are two main types of anchor chain steel materials, one is CM490 (M2) and the other is CM690 (M3). Next, let’s take a look at the main characteristics of these two materials: CM490 has medium strength. High plasticity during cold deformation, good low temperature performance, acceptable weldability and machinability. Compared with carbon steel with corresponding carbon content, its hardenability is higher, the critical hardening diameter in oil is 4-15mm; CM690 has medium plasticity during cold deformation, and its machinability and weldability are acceptable, but before welding The parts need to be preheated to above 200°C. Wire drawing, cold heading and heat treatment have good performance and high hardenability. The critical hardenable diameter in oil is 6.5-18mm.
So what is the main difference between these two materials? CM490 has the tendency of overheating, decarburization sensitivity and temper brittleness during heat treatment. This kind of steel has suitable hardenability, after suitable metal heat treatment, the microstructure is uniform sorbite, bainite or very fine pearlite, so it has high tensile strength. CM690 has the advantages of small deformation during the quenching process, but also has overheating, decarburization sensitivity and temper brittleness. This steel has high strength, toughness and wear resistance after being modulated, and the static strength and fatigue strength are also good.
